Default Bird dog training seminar

We are going to announce that: [/align]Mr. Dave Jones of Jonesy"™s Gun Dogs and Mr. Maurice Lindley of Lindley"™s Kennel [/align]We will be holding a pointing dog training seminar on Sat. June 30 "“ 07 and Sun. July 01 "“ 07. [/align]The seminar will begin at 8:30 a.m. "“ 5:00 p.m. There will be a continental breakfast, [/align]and lunch provided both days, also dinner provided on Saturday evening. [/align]We will break for lunch at 11:30 a.m. until 1:00 p.m. [/align]On Saturday evening before dinner we are going to take some time with everyone, for a sit down chat. [/align]At this point of the evening you will be able to ask additional question and express any concerns that you may have, about the events of the day, we would like to make sure everybody is on the same page. [/align]This seminar is going to be conducted as a hands-on training manner, so we can help teach you, and your dog to become a better team. This style of training will be helpful to all different breeds of dogs. [/align]It will help you and your dog become more successful together in field, test, and or trials. [/align][/align][/align]Some of the topics that will be covered:[/align]- Intro to birds and shotguns for puppies and adult dogs[/align]- Intro to the check cord, pinch collar, and e-collar.[/align]- Teaching the dog to handle.[/align]- Detailed instructions on using remote launchers.[/align]- Steady - to"“wing"“and"“shot -- how to get started.[/align]- Problem dogs and problem solving.[/align][/align]We are going to accept 12 handlers with dogs, plus 10 handlers without dogs.[/align]The fee is $200 with a dog, $100 without a dog, there is going to be a $50 non-refundable deposit.[/align]We encourage you to bring your dog, this way we can help you and your dog together.[/align][/align]You are welcome to email at jonesy68@alltel.net or you may phone 859-985-2918 [/align]Everyone is welcome, be a great time, and excellent food!![/align][/align]Thanks, Jonesy[/align]
